The signing is pending a physical, and salary terms for the VC Sports Group client have yet to be reported. <a target=\"_blank\" href=\"https:\/\/x.com\/TBTimes_Rays\/status\/1998241115959677077\" rel=\"nofollow\">Marc Topkin of The Tampa Bay Times<\/a> first reported the sides were closing in on what was likely to be a two-year contract. The Rays\u2019 40-man roster is full, so they\u2019ll need to designate someone for assignment once the contract is finalized.<\/p>\n<p>Matz spent the 2025 season working out of the bullpen. The 11-year big league veteran split the season between the Cardinals and Red Sox. He combined for 76 2\/3 innings of 3.05 ERA ball. Matz has a long background as a starter and worked in a swing role with St. Louis as recently as 2024. He could compete for a rotation spot or work multiple innings out of Kevin Cash\u2019s bullpen.<\/p>\n<p>The 34-year-old just wrapped up a four-year, $44MM free agent deal that he\u2019d signed with St. Louis. That didn\u2019t go as the Cardinals planned. Matz had a difficult time staying healthy. He missed most of the 2022 season to a shoulder impingement. A lat strain shelved him in the second half of the following season, and a lower back injury wiped out much of 2024.<\/p>\n<p><img fetchpriority=\"high\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ignleft wp-image-877282\" src=\"data:image\/svg+xml,%3Csvg%20xmlns=\" http:=\"\" alt=\"\" width=\"185\" height=\"277\" data-lazy- data-lazy- data-lazy-src=\"https:\/\/www.newsbeep.com\/ca\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/12\/USATSI_27230125-200x300.jpg\"\/><\/p>\n<p>Matz combined for just 197 1\/3 innings over the first three seasons. He posted a 4.47 ERA with an average 21.9% strikeout percentage. The Cards only gave him a pair of spot starts this year. He still frequently worked into a second inning out of the bullpen but wasn\u2019t tasked with as significant a workload. Matz managed to stay healthy and turned in arguably his best season since 2021.<\/p>\n<p>Over his first 55 innings, the southpaw turned in a 3.44 earned run average while striking out 20.7% of batters faced. The Cards dealt him to Boston at the deadline. His already middling strikeout rate dropped another six points with the Red Sox, though he managed to outperform his peripherals with a 2.08 ERA through 21 2\/3 innings. Matz ranked among the bottom 10 relievers (minimum 50 innings) with a 7.8% swinging strike rate. He succeeded with excellent control, issuing walks at a career-low 3.6% clip. He pitched particularly well as a specialist, holding left-handed batters to a .211\/.242\/.341 batting line in 129 plate appearances.<\/p>\n<p>Tampa Bay has a pair of power lefty relievers in\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.baseball-reference.com\/players\/c\/cleavga01.shtml?utm_medium=linker&amp;utm_source=www.mlbtraderumors.com&amp;utm_campaign=2025-12-08_br\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">Garrett Cleavinger<\/a> and\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.baseball-reference.com\/players\/m\/montgma01.shtml?utm_medium=linker&amp;utm_source=www.mlbtraderumors.com&amp;utm_campaign=2025-12-08_br\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">Mason Montgomery<\/a>. Cleavinger is quietly one of the best in the game. Montgomery has the stuff to be an impact arm in his own right, but his control remains a significant question. He still has a pair of minor league options and can bounce between Tampa Bay and Triple-A Durham. Matz provides a different look as a control specialist but has decent velocity, averaging 94.5 MPH on his sinker.<\/p>\n<p>There\u2019s a decent amount of uncertainty in the rotation behind\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.baseball-reference.com\/players\/r\/rasmudr01.shtml?utm_medium=linker&amp;utm_source=www.mlbtraderumors.com&amp;utm_campaign=2025-12-08_br\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">Drew Rasmussen<\/a> and\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.baseball-reference.com\/players\/p\/pepiory01.shtml?utm_medium=linker&amp;utm_source=www.mlbtraderumors.com&amp;utm_campaign=2025-12-08_br\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">Ryan Pepiot<\/a>. The Rays have\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.baseball-reference.com\/players\/m\/mcclash01.shtml?utm_medium=linker&amp;utm_source=www.mlbtraderumors.com&amp;utm_campaign=2025-12-08_br\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">Shane McClanahan<\/a> and\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.baseball-reference.com\/players\/b\/bazsh01.shtml?utm_medium=linker&amp;utm_source=www.mlbtraderumors.com&amp;utm_campaign=2025-12-08_br\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">Shane Baz<\/a> lined up for spots. McClanahan will be on an innings limit after consecutive missed seasons. Baz was inconsistent and is at least a theoretical <a target=\"_blank\" href=\"https:\/\/www.mlbtraderumors.com\/2025\/12\/astros-rays-have-discussed-shane-baz.html\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">trade candidate<\/a>.\u00a0<a href=\"https:\/\/www.baseball-reference.com\/players\/s\/seymoia01.shtml?utm_medium=linker&amp;utm_source=www.mlbtraderumors.com&amp;utm_campaign=2025-12-08_br\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\">Ian Seymour<\/a> is probably the in-house favorite to work as the fifth starter, but Tampa Bay is likely to add a veteran innings eater or two.
